A heavy, slanted sans with broad, rounded curves and a compact, forward-leaning stance. Strokes are consistently thick with minimal contrast, producing dense counters and sturdy silhouettes. The construction feels geometric and smooth rather than sharp, with clean terminals and simple joins; diagonals and angled cuts add momentum without becoming harsh. Overall spacing reads tight and efficient, supporting strong word shapes at display sizes.

This font is well-suited for headlines, posters, and promotional typography where strong presence and quick readability are essential. It can work effectively for sports and active-lifestyle branding, packaging callouts, and social or digital ads that need a bold, energetic voice. Short bursts of copy and large-size applications will showcase its compact, forceful forms best.

The tone is assertive and kinetic, conveying speed and impact through its pronounced slant and mass. It feels contemporary and practical, with a sporty, promotional energy that suits bold statements more than quiet reading. The rounded geometry keeps it friendly while still projecting strength.

The design appears intended to deliver a high-impact sans voice with a dynamic slant, prioritizing bold legibility and a modern, energetic rhythm. Its rounded geometric forms suggest an aim for approachable strength—strong enough for attention-grabbing display use while staying clean and straightforward.

The numerals match the same robust, rounded language and remain highly visible at a glance. Uppercase forms are broad and stable, while lowercase maintains compact counters and a steady rhythm, keeping lines of text visually cohesive.
